...economists at the University of California and Columbia University, the decade-long study found that high-school freshmen who attended school within a block of fast-food restaurants were markedly more likely to be obese than those whose schools were farther away when adjusted for variables like income and race. Similar results applied when researchers tracked obesity rates before and after the opening of a new fast-food outlet in the area...
